You get an offer, get told the competencies and behaviors they are looking for, and get a panel interview. Follow up within a month of the interview. The style is competency based 'tell us about a time when' type interview, with some questions about certain types of lessons you've taught.

Professional. It followed a structure of questions based on behavioural competencies which examined a range of behaviours from organisation to holding people accountable. The interview was very much about illustrating these required competencies to prior experience.

When I applied there were physical people in HR in Singapore. Now HR is a portal. You have to do a timed video interview with set questions. If you get through that you will be interviewed by real people.
